Структура команды:
СOPY имя файла-источника имя файла-копии
Команда позволяет:
1) Копировать один или несколько файлов.
Копирование можно производить в старом каталоге или создавать их копии в новом каталоге. При создании копий в старом каталоге файлам-копиям следует присваивать новые имена.
Если файлы-копии создаются в новом каталоге, имена копий можно указать новые или сохранить прежние имена.
Если имена файлов сохраняются прежние, то при написании команды достаточно указать только адрес(путь) каталога, в который помещаются копии файлов.
2) Копировать каталоги (один или несколько) пустые или с их содержимым.
При копировании каталогов в команде вместо имен файлов указывают имена каталогов.
При работе с файлами в команде следует указать спецификацию копируемого файла (или адрес каталога) и спецификацию файла-копии (или адрес, куда следует поместить каталог-копию).
Адрес – это имя диска и список каталогов в “дереве”, в котором находится копируемый каталог, т.е. путь к нему.
3) Если создание копий выполняют в активном (рабочем) каталоге, то для источника достаточно указать не всю спецификацию файла, а только его имя.
Аналогично: если вы в рабочий(активный) каталог копируете информацию из другого каталога, то спецификацию можно не указывать для объекта-копии.
4) Копирование файлов (каталогов) можно производить как на одном диске, так и между разными дисками.
5) Создавать текстовые файлы
COPY CON имя файла
6) Просматривать текстовые файлы на экране:
COPY имя файла CON
Для чтения файла на экран применяется также команда TYPE:
TYPE имя файла
7) Выводить текстовые файлы на печатающее устройство:
COPY имя файла PRN
8) Используя команду СОРУ можно объединять несколько файлов в один:
|
СОРУ имя файла1+имя файла2+... имя файла новое
Если не указывать имя файла, полученного в результате объединения, объединенный файл получит имя первого файла.
Выполните указанные ниже действия.
а) Скопируйте с диска D из подкаталога BABYTYPE, который находится в каталоге WОRК, все файлы в свой подкаталог:
СОРУ D:\WОRК\BABYTYPE\*.* имя диска:\имя каталога\ имя подкаталога
б) Скопируйте с диска D: из каталога BABYTYPE все файлы, имеющие расширение pdd в подкаталог со своим именем:
СОРУ D:\WORK\BABYTYPE \*.pdd имя диска:\имя каталога\имя подкаталога
в) ВНИМАНИЕ! В предыдущем пункте Вы скопировали в рабочий каталог все файлы, в том числе и файлы с именами, отвечающими шаблону *.pdd, поэтому при повторном копировании файлов с уже существующими именами, на экране дисплея появится сообщение, что данный файл уже существует (а1геаdу ехists) и запрос: снять копирование (саnсеl) или переписать поверх существующего файла (оvеrwritе).
Снимите копирование, оно не имеет смысла.
г) Создайте свой текстовый файл под именем Proba.txt:
СОРУ СОN Proba.txt
д) Наберите 5 строк произвольного текста.
При наборе после каждой строки нажимайте клавишу ENTER, а после набора последней строки для выполнения записи файла на диск, нажмите клавиши Ctrl/Z (или клавишу F6), затем клавишу ENTER. Файл будет сохранен в вашем каталоге.
е) Прочитайте с экрана дисплея содержимое вашего текстового файла 2 способами:
1-й: СОРУ Proba.txt СОN
2-й ТУРЕ Proba.txt
Команда TYPЕ читает файл постранично (длина страницы = экрану) и ее применяют для чтения длинных файлов.
|
ж)* Выведите ваш файл на печать:
СОРУ Proba.txt РRN
з) Создайте резервную копию своего файла, переименовав его в файл с Proba1.dzp:
СОРУ Proba.txt Proba1.dzp
и) Скопируйте файл Proba1.dzp в корневой каталог на диске D:
СОРУ Proba1.dzp
Команда переименования файлов REN
Структура команды:
REN имя файла-старое имя файла-новое
а) Переименуйте файл Proba1.dzp в вашем подкаталоге в файл с именем «имя вашего файла.98»:
RЕN Proba1.dzp Proba.98
б) Переменуйте новый файл в файл с именем Grupa и поместите его в ваш каталог:
REN Proba.98 D:\каталог\Grupa
Дополнительные задания:
в) Скопируйте созданный файл в ваш подкаталог, присвоив ему имя Uspex.txt:
СОРУ D:\каталог\Grupa D:\каталог\подкаталог\Uspex.txt
г) Выведите на экран созданный файл:
COPY Uspex.txt CON
д) Прочитайте на экран файл Grupa, который находится в вашем каталоге:
COPY D:\каталог\Grupa CON
е) Прочитайте на экран файл Proba.txt другой командой:
TYPE Proba.txt
Команда чтения оглавления каталога DIR
Структура команды:
DIR имя каталога
Команда DIR позволяет:
1. Просмотреть содержимое любого каталога, подкаталога (активного или неактивного.
DIR имя диска\имя каталога\имя подкаталога
2. Вывести на экран список файлов одного типа, указав маску(шаблон) имен файлов:
DIR *.*
DIR имя файла.*
DIR *.расширение и др.
3. Команда работает с ключами, которые расширяют ее возможности:
Ключ /Р - позволяет выводить информацию постранично, с остановками после заполнения экрана монитора. Информация выводится в полном виде (имена файлов, их объем в байтах, дата и время создания файлов).
Ключ /W - информация выводится в сжатом виде (только имена файлов и каталогов), в строчку.
|
Вид команды:
DIR имя диска\имя каталога\имя подкаталога /P
DIR имя диска\имя каталога\имя подкаталога /W
Письменно в тетради объясните смысл действий:
а). С:\>DIR D:\WORK\KURSDOS
б). С:\>DIR D:\WORK\имя вашего каталога\имя вашего подкаталога\*.*
в). С:\> DIR D:\WORK\KURSDOS\*.d
г). С:\> DIR D:\WORK\KURSDOS\FOKUS.*
д). С:\>DIR
е). С:\>DIR /Р
ж). С:\>DIR /W
Команды удаления файлов ЕRАSЕ, DEL
Структура команд:
ЕRАSЕ имя файла
DEL имя файла1 имя файла2 имя файла3
Команда Erase позволяет удалить только один файл.
С помощью команды DEL можно удалить один или несколько файлов. Группу файлов можно указать, перечислив их в командной строке или задов нужный шаблон их имен:
DEL *.*
DEL *.расширение
DEL имя файлов.*
Выполните указанные ниже действия.
а). Удалите 2 способами файл по одному файлу из вашего подкаталога:
1-й ЕRАSЕ имя файла
2-й DEL имя файла
б). Применив команду DIR, определите, где находятся файлы, которые вы скопировали из подкаталога BABYTYPE в свой каталог(или в подкаталог) и удалите их, указав адрес их нахождения (путь к ним):
DEL имя диска\каталог\подкаталог\*.pdd
Во втором случае на экране дисплея появится запрос:
Аrе уои sиге? (у/n) Вы уверены? (да/нет). Ответьте Y (yers) - да.
в). Для завершения работы с командами MS DOS следует удалить свои созданные каталоги, подкаталоги, файлы. В этом должна быть соблюдена строгая последовательность действий. Выполните эти действия в указанном порядке:
- сначала очистите подкаталог (т.е. удалите из него все имеющиеся файлы):
DEL имя диска\имя каталога\имя подкаталога\*.*
- затем перейдите в каталог на уровень выше:
СD..
- удалите пустой подкаталог:
RD имя диска\имя каталога\имя подкаталога
- удаляются все файлы из каталога:
DEL имя диска\имя каталога\*.*
- поднимитесь в каталог на уровень выше:
СD..
- удалите пустой каталог:
RD имя диска\имя каталога
г). При правильном выполнении задания при завершении работы вы должны находиться в главном (корневом каталоге) диска D: Проверьте вашу работу, исправьте ошибки.
При выполнении действий очистки каталогов, подкаталогов не обязательно в них находиться: достаточно в написании команд указывать путь к файлам, каталогам, подкаталогам.
********************************************************************************
ВНЕШНИЕ КОМАНДЫ
Задание 5. Команды работы с дисками
Команда форматирования диска FОRМАТ
а). Введите команду форматирования дискеты, находящейся в дисковом устройстве А: и подождите проверки правильности введенной команды преподавателем:
FОRМАТ А: /S /Т:40/N:9
б). Ключ /S - на форматируемый диск записываются Системные файлы МS DOS (IO.SYS, МS DOS.SYS, СОММАND.СОМ);
в). /Т:40 - дискета размечается на 40 дорожек,
г). /N:9 - девять секторов на каждой дорожке.
При таком задании ключей объем дискеты равен 360 Кб.
При форматировании дискеты команда FORМАТ выводит сообщение:
Insert diskette for drive А: and strike ENTER when ready
(Вставьте дискету в дисковод А: и нажмите клавишу ENTER)
По окончании форматирования выводится сообщение о полном объеме дискеты; объеме памяти, занятой DOS; объеме памяти, доступной для записи; объеме памяти, занятой сбойными участками.
Копирование диска на диск DISКСОРУ
DISКСОРУ позволяет получать точную копию диска. Для этого нужно иметь диск источник (SOURSE) и диск приемник (ТАRGET).
а) Если дисковое устройство одно, то копирование проводится с диска А: на диск А:
б) Если дисковых устройств два, то копирование производится с диска А: на диск D:
Программа DISКСОРУ копирует дискеты по дорожкам.
Если форматы дискет разные, то программа выдаст сообщение:
Drive types or diskette types not compatible
(Типы дисководов или дискет несовместимы)
или
Disks must of the same size
(Дискеты должны быть одного размера)
Если дискета не форматирована, то программа ее форматирует. Формат тот же что и у исходной дискеты.
г) Введите команду: DISКСОРУ А: А:
д) После считывания исходной дискеты следует указание вставить дискету приемник.
Проверка точности копирования дискет DISKСОМР
а) Перейдите на диск С:
б) Сравните две дискеты командой DISKСОМР А: А:.
Сравнение заканчивается вопросом:
Сравнивать еще? (да/нет). Ответьте “нет.”
Проверка дисков и файлов СНКDSК
а) Введите команду
С:> СНКDSК А: /F
Проверяется диск А:. Ключ /F задает режим, при котором системой будут предприниматься попытки автоматического устранения обнаруженных ошибок (указывается только при проверке диска).
б) Введите команду
С:> СНКDSК А:*.*
Команда проверяет все файлы на диске А:.
В сообщении указывается емкость диска, количество скрытых файлов (если они есть), объем памяти, который они занимают, число пользовательских файлов и их объем, свободный объем памяти на диске, дефектные дорожки или сектора и их объем, общий объем памяти ЭВМ и свободная память после размещения DOS.
в) Выполнить команду для диска D:, но без ключа.
ВЫВОДЫО РАБОТЕ
Итак, Вы познакомились с составными частями ПЭВМ IBM РС/АТ и научились работать с командами операционной системы MS-DOS: форматировать и проверять дискеты, копировать дискету на дискету, читать и выводить на печать оглавление активного или любого другого диска, каталога, подкаталога, создавать, по мере необходимости, собственные каталоги (подкаталоги), копировать, переименовывать в них файлы или группы файлов по маске, приобрели навыки удаления ненужной (устаревшей) информации; закрепили приемы работы с активным дисководом, переходом от одного накопителя к другому.
В ТЕТРАДИ ОТРАЗИТЕ ВЕСЬ ХОД ЛАБОРАТОРНОЙ РАБОТЫ.
Контрольные вопросы к защите лабораторной работы
1. Понятие и назначение ДОС.
2. Что такое файл? Как задается имя файла.
3. Что такое каталог (директория), подкаталог.
4. Полный путь к файлу.
5. Что такое шаблон (маска) имен файлов.
6. Какими символами обозначаются дисководы.
7. Понятие внешние и внутренние команды ОС.
8. Что означает операция форматирования и как ее выполнить.
9. Как загрузить ОС с дискеты, а не с жесткого диска. Опция для указания записи системных файлов при форматировании.
10.Как переписать информацию с одной дискеты на другую. Требования, предъявляемые к дискетам при этом.
11.Как проверить правильность копирования дискет.
12.Как проверить дискету на наличие сбойных участков.
13.Команды работы с каталогами.
14.Команды работы с файлами.
15.Команды общесистемного назначения.
16.Команды работы с дисками.